news 2026/5/13 1:20:34

浏览器管理检测工具:从想法到原型的快速验证

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
浏览器管理检测工具:从想法到原型的快速验证

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
快速开发一个浏览器管理检测MVP,功能包括:1. 调用浏览器API检测管理状态;2. 显示基本管理信息;3. 简单风险评估;4. 导出检测报告。要求使用最简代码实现核心功能,优先考虑Chrome扩展形式,提供完整但精简的UI界面。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

最近在工作中遇到一个需求:需要快速验证一个浏览器管理状态检测工具的原型。这个工具要能判断当前浏览器是否被组织管理,并给出简单的风险评估。通过InsCode(快马)平台,我仅用1小时就完成了从构思到可运行原型的全过程,下面分享具体实现思路。

  1. 核心功能设计首先明确这个MVP需要实现的四个核心功能点:检测管理状态、展示基本信息、风险评估和导出报告。考虑到Chrome扩展开发相对简单,决定采用这个方案。

  2. 浏览器API调研通过查阅文档发现,Chrome提供了chrome.enterprise.deviceAttributes接口,可以获取设备管理状态。这个API正好能满足我们的核心需求,不需要额外复杂的逻辑。

  3. UI界面设计为了保持简洁,设计了一个单页面的弹出窗口,包含:

  4. 状态检测区域
  5. 基本信息展示卡片
  6. 风险评估指示灯
  7. 导出报告按钮

  8. 功能实现步骤整个开发过程分为几个关键步骤:

  9. 创建manifest文件配置扩展基本信息
  10. 编写后台脚本调用管理状态API
  11. 设计弹出窗口的HTML结构和样式
  12. 实现风险评估逻辑
  13. 添加报告导出功能

  14. 风险评估逻辑采用简单的规则来判断风险等级:

  15. 检测到管理状态但用户不知情 → 高风险
  16. 明确的管理状态 → 中风险
  17. 未检测到管理 → 低风险

  18. 导出功能实现报告导出使用Blob对象生成JSON文件,包含检测时间、管理状态和风险评估结果等基本信息。

在开发过程中遇到几个关键点需要注意: - Chrome扩展的权限声明要准确 - 异步API调用需要正确处理回调 - 弹出窗口的尺寸要适中 - 风险评估逻辑要考虑边界情况

通过InsCode(快马)平台的在线编辑器,我可以实时调试代码,快速验证各个功能模块。平台内置的预览功能让我能即时看到界面效果,大大提高了开发效率。

最终成果是一个完整的Chrome扩展原型,具备所有设计功能。整个过程最让我惊喜的是平台的一键部署能力,不需要配置复杂的环境就能将扩展打包成可安装的文件,直接分享给同事测试。

这种快速原型开发方式特别适合验证产品想法,建议有类似需求的开发者可以尝试。平台的操作非常简单,即使没有太多前端经验也能快速上手,真正实现了"所想即所得"的开发体验。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
快速开发一个浏览器管理检测MVP,功能包括:1. 调用浏览器API检测管理状态;2. 显示基本管理信息;3. 简单风险评估;4. 导出检测报告。要求使用最简代码实现核心功能,优先考虑Chrome扩展形式,提供完整但精简的UI界面。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/1 2:55:40

NODEPAD vs VSCode:轻量级编辑器的效率革命

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个NODEPAD性能分析工具,功能包括:1. 启动时间测量;2. 内存占用监控;3. 常见操作响应时间测试;4. 生成可视化对比报…

作者头像 李华
网站建设 2026/5/8 7:00:46

零基础教程:5分钟完成CLAUDE CODE的安装与初体验

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个交互式新手引导工具,通过简单的图形界面引导用户完成CLAUDE CODE的安装。工具应包含:1) 系统需求检查 2) 一键安装功能 3) 基础配置向导 4) 第一个…

作者头像 李华
网站建设 2026/5/6 1:27:13

SG11解密效率革命:从3小时到3分钟的蜕变

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个PHP SG11解密效率对比工具,功能包括:1. 传统解密方法步骤模拟 2. AI解密流程展示 3. 自动生成耗时对比图表 4. 不同文件大小的解密时间测试 5. 效率…

作者头像 李华
网站建设 2026/5/3 3:12:29

AI如何优化IPD流程中的需求分析与设计

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个AI辅助IPD流程工具,能够自动分析用户输入的产品需求文档,识别关键功能点和约束条件,生成初步的产品设计方案。工具应支持多模型协作&am…

作者头像 李华
网站建设 2026/5/1 4:00:17

用AI+Playwright实现智能Web自动化测试

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个基于Playwright的智能Web自动化测试项目,要求:1. 使用Kimi-K2模型生成核心测试代码 2. 实现电商网站关键路径测试(登录-搜索-加购-支付…

作者头像 李华
网站建设 2026/5/9 21:24:11

DIFY下载 vs 传统开发:效率对比分析

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 生成一份详细的对比分析报告,比较使用DIFY下载的AI工具和传统手动开发在时间、资源和效果上的差异。包括具体的数据和案例支持。点击项目生成按钮,等待项目…

作者头像 李华